Ticket: Staging locale misconfiguration in Datewright service. The Velmora staging pods are rendering dates in ISO format instead of the per-region formats because LOCALE_SOURCE was left unset after last week's redeploy. Set LOCALE_SOURCE=regiondb and DATE_FALLBACK=dmy in the staging env file, then flush the format cache. The region database also requires its access credential, which belongs on the following line.

env line for yahap-yahip: VAULT_KEY13=a87fef5c96039

## Break-Glass Access: ProfileVault Shard Migration

During the resharding of the Kellwick user-profile store, emergency access to shard coordinators is gated behind the break-glass workflow. Two approvers from the Orvane platform team must co-sign, and all sessions are recorded for review. Should both approvers be unreachable, the sealed recovery passphrase applies, as noted below.

strongbox words: ulamir-ulaix

Handover — image cache leak (Pebblelight)

For the sync: leak is in the thumbnail cache, not the decoder. Evictions fire but native buffers aren't released; heap looks fine, RSS climbs ~200MB/day. Repro: run the gallery soak test, watch node px-3. Mitigation in place: nightly restarts. Fix candidate is in branch cache-free-native, needs review from Tomasz. Profiling dumps are in the sealed diagnostics vault — to open it, use the recovery passphrase that follows:

strongbox words: druvan-lamys-eliius-jorax-istox-soreth-ulays-gilix-ralix-oliiel-norwyn-casvan-praius

Hey — handing off Shrinkwright, our batch image-resize CLI, before the 3.1 cut. Resizing's stable; the only gremlin is the WebP path on huge batches, which I've flagged in the changelog. Release artifacts are already staged. To sign the final build, the signing vault will ask you for the recovery passphrase below.

vault phrase of tajef-faduf = casox-ralius-julir